OnTime Networks
›› Rugged Ethernet and Timing Solutions

System Tools

Software & Services

  • Custom HW&SW Design

OnTime Networks is a one-stop solution provider for finished or embedded Ethernet switching, routing and deterministic networking solutions. Our electrical and mechanical engineers combine technical expertise with creative thinking to take your ideas from concept to market. We specialize in rapid hardware and software development for a broad and diverse range of network products and applications, and we take great care to deliver a robust design that meets end-user requirements as well as cost objectives.

Our Internal processes provide added assurances that OnTime Networks will get it right the first time, keeping things on schedule and on budget by avoiding costly redesigns.

CUSTOM DESIGN

  • Embedded hardware and software design and development
  • System-level architecture and system concept development
  • Prototype production
  • Design verification and validation
  • Hardware production
  • System integration on the platform and with other systems
  • Post-production support
  • Manufacturing

ELECTRICAL ENGINEERING

  • Single-board switches and routers (10/100/1000/10000 Ethernet)
  • I/O interfaces (digital I/O, analog I/O, analog-to-digital designs)
  • Power systems (AC/DC power supplies, low voltage (28V))
  • Diverse application software products
  • Field-programmable gate arrays
  • Embedded Linux, eCos and other operating systems
  • Design optimized for best EMC/EMI and climatic properties
  • Test & Certification

Our engineering team has the know-how to test for compliance, including experience in:

  • Developing individual test plans or coordinating entire test programs
  • Designing test equipment and software
  • MTBF and FMECA analysis
  • Coordinating, monitoring and documenting laboratory tests
  • Troubleshooting and debugging hardware and software solutions
  • Performing successful qualification tests on platforms such as manned and unmanned flight vehicles, ground vehicles, submersibles and ships, including:
    •   Environmental conditions testing for airborne equipment
    •   Electromagnetic interference and compatibility testing
    •   Customer-defined environmental testing
  • Network Engineering

In order to support applications with strict service demands, OnTime Networks places particular importance on quality of service (QoS), traffic shaping and network redundancy. Our network engineers can help you enhance network utilization and productivity, reduce architectural complexity, increase throughput and agility, and adapt and optimize network systems to meet changing demands. Our network engineering capabilities include:

  • Layout and design of logical and physical network architectures
  • Network optimization, based on QoS and traffic shaping
  • Ethernet hardware selection
  • Project management
  • Network redundancy
  • Security
  • Routing
  • Firewalls
  • Network management
  • Troubleshooting of network problems
  • Copper, wireless, fiber
  • Digital/serial
  • Audio/visual

  • OEM Support & Training

Support
OnTime Network provides technical support solutions to fit your business needs. We are an established and trusted Ethernet equipment OEM with superior quality and technical expertise found in the industry.

Training
We can provide multiple forms of training that best suit your schedule in order to help you learn about our products. We offer a variety of training options to our customers including one-on-one personalized training, group webinar training on specific products and/or features, or broader industry training on a regular basis. 

Whether customers are looking for assistance in setting up our equipment or implementing a more complex end-to-end solution, we can help their organizations become more productive and effective.

  • Solution Implementation and Integration
  • Systems and Network Consulting
  • PTP Protocol Stack

 

IEEE 1588-2008 PTP Protocol Software
OnTime Networks provides an IEEE1588 protocol software according to IEEE1588 Std 2008.  Ordinary clock (master and slave), transparent clock, 1-step and 2-step clock, E2E or P2P delay mechanism, PTP management and OnTime PTP SNMP MIB are all supported by the Protocol Software.
The Protocol Software is written in C, and an API is provided to interface the stack. All operating system dependencies are decoupled from the stack itself and gathered in a single C file. Porting the stack from one operating system to another is about changing this file only.
Timestamps can be generated in hardware or software and provided to the software stack through the defined API. Reading out the timestamp from the 1588 compliant hardware is not a part of the protocol software itself but can be provided as an additional service.
A translation feature between IEEE 1588-2002 and IEEE 1588-2008 is also supported on a per port basis.

Functionality
The IEEE 1588 protocol software is a full implementation of the IEEE 1588-2008 standard with the following features:

  • Ordinary Clock
  • Transparent Clock
  • Slave only
  • Best Master clock algorithm (BMCA)
  • UDP IPv4 multicast support
  • IEEE 802.3 support
  • One step and two step operation
  • Peer-to-peer and end-to-end delay mechanism
  • Translation between IEEE 1588-2002 and IEEE 1588-2008
  • PTP Management
  • API for interfacing the application

Supported Processors and Ethernet Controllers
OnTime Networks’ IEEE 1588 protocol stack is available for different processors, operating systems and Ethernet controllers supporting 1588. For a complete overview please contact us at contact@ontimenet.com. An adaptation of the IEEE 1588 protocol stack to targets not currently supported can be performed by OnTime Networks on request.

Contents of delivery

  • Source code in C
  • License agreement
  • Documentation
  • Technical support

Additional services
(not included in the content of delivery)

  • Service and support agreement
    As a supplement to the software package, OnTime Networks offers a service and support agreement that includes the provision of the following services for the term of the agreement:
    • free updates and troubleshooting
    • adaptation to the latest standard
    • technical support
  • Implementation support

As an additional program offering, OnTime Networks can also handle the adaptation, implementation and testing of the IEEE 1588 software on your system.

IEEE 802.1AS Protocol Software
OnTime provides a gPTP protocol Software for Audio/Video bridging (AVB) according to IEEE 802.1AS for Ethernet Switches. IEEE 802.1AS defines a Time Aware Bridge, which may be described as a crossing between the Transparent clock and the Boundary clock defined in IEEE1588-2008. IEEE802.1AS defines a layer 2
IEEE1588-2008 profile plus additional requirements. Due to these requirements the internals of the gPTP stack is very different from the PTP protocol stack and such released as a separate product. Whereas the IEEE1588-2008 opens for a variety of configuration options, 802.1AS allows few configuration options in order to simplify configuration for the end user.
The OnTime stack has been thoroughly tested and approved by the Interoperability Lab at the University of New Hampshire.

Contents of delivery

  • Source code in C
  • License agreement
  • Documentation
  • Technical support

Additional services
(not included in the content of delivery)

  • Service and support agreement
    As a supplement to the software package, OnTime Networks offers a service and support agreement that includes the provision of the following services for the term of the agreement:
    • free updates and troubleshooting
    • adaptation to the latest standard
    • technical support
  • PTP System Tools